隨著文件數據的日益增多,如何快速地傳輸文件,成了困擾眾多電腦用戶的疑難問題。
公有云的傳輸,百度網盤的限速,已經眾所周知,最近一兩年,阿里云盤無疑是不錯的選擇,至少目前來說,還沒限速的消息傳出
本文所說的是,局域網內文件傳輸速度的問題,比較常用的是不同電腦之間的文件交互,由于一般而言,文件數量不會很多,且所占磁盤空間也不大,大家也并沒有十分在意傳輸速度。
但是,某些時候,需要大量傳輸文件的時候,就會一時半會兒找不到合適的方法,正好我最近放假期間內需要遷移三臺文件服務器,分別是8T、10T、20T。
Windows自帶的拷貝,顯然不合適,因為一旦出錯,就得重頭開始,連個日志都沒有,十分脆弱又極其不友好。
Fastcopy是不錯的選擇,最近更新到5.05,實測速度有所提升,建議大家更新使用。
由于其中一臺服務器是域內的文件共享服務器,所以必須帶著各種權限復制,這就不得不提到robocopy了,它已經內嵌多年,無需下載和安裝,參數很多,功能不錯。
但是由于文件量巨大,所以我比較關注文件遷移速度,眼看著覺得很慢,3號下午要交付給客戶,按此速度,危險,所以必須提速。
第一個方案是,網絡拷貝+移動拷貝同時進行,結果服務器太老了,只有USB2.0,果斷放棄本方案。
第二個方案是,拆硬盤拷貝?RAID陣列,顯然不可能,就算非要拆盤遷移,硬盤數量太多,12盤位的服務器也裝不下,一秒放棄。
第三個方案是,端口聚合提高文件在網絡上的傳輸速度。果斷開始實施。
Windows Server 端的配置就不多說了,總之操作很簡單,新建一個組,然后勾選網卡,有幾塊就選幾塊吧,我是因為其中一塊網卡綁定了hyper-v虛擬機,所以只用三塊網卡,根據以往的經驗,4塊網卡的聚合效果并不好,而且還容易掉線,不知道是不是我的錯誤經驗,反正我覺得三塊網卡做聚合效果最好。
兩臺服務器連接在同一臺華為交換機上,需要配置LACP,才能完成此類型的端口聚合。
interface eth-trunk 1
interface gigabitethernet 0/0/18
eth-trunk 1
其他端口以此類推,另外一臺服務器則連接到eth-trunk2,配置方法相同。
配置完成后,robocopy肉眼可見地大幅提升文件遷移(拷貝)速度了。
但是,其中一臺服務器顯示,LACP為警告狀態,肯定其中一個網口沒起。
登錄交換機一看,果斷如此,16口是unselect狀態,即不在聚合組內,且端口速率為100M。
難道是自協商的時候出了問題?網卡速度變成100M了?
Undo negotiation auto 關閉自動協商
Speed 1000 強制為千兆
以為問題解決了,誰知道還是老樣子。
沒道理啊,看一下網絡跳線吧,不看不知道,一看真好笑,16口的網絡線插在光貓的百兆口上了!
無語。
把這條網線插回到交換機的16口,10鐘后,16口終于也是selected 1G了!
注意,以上這通操作,并不會中斷robocopy的拷貝進程,而且等配置完成后,文件遷移復制的速度,就真的坐上了高鐵。
特別聲明:以上內容(如有圖片或視頻亦包括在內)為自媒體平臺“網易號”用戶上傳并發布,本平臺僅提供信息存儲服務。
Notice: The content above (including the pictures and videos if any) is uploaded and posted by a user of NetEase Hao, which is a social media platform and only provides information storage services.